Formerly the Love Drops Podcast, the Can You Just Sit With Me? Podcast was relaunched in Fall 2021 by Natasha Smith—ceritified grief educator, author, speaker, and podcaster—where she shares authentic conversations on faith, family, and grief.This podcast was born out of a time when the world felt overwhelming—social injustice, division, and the weight of a global pandemic. It was loud. And in the midst of that noise, grief often felt overlooked.
